A kind of two-tube mould of tubing
Technical field
This utility model relates to mould applications, refers more particularly to a kind of two-tube mould of tubing.
Background technology
Originate in when current two-tube extruder produces the minor caliber pipes such as PVC electrician's pipe, feed pipe and can be respectively 70-100kg/
The industry level of h, domestic PVC pipeline industry production dog-eat-dog, this production capacity causes the cost of product higher, it is impossible to go together
Industry producer competes, and then company proposes a plan, engineering department take the lead, and tissue produces, and designs and develops personnel's lifting to production capacity
Repeatedly have a meeting investigation, plasticizing can be caused when promoting production capacity not enough through discussing the used two-tube mould of discovery company and cause product
Quality is unable to reach requirement, under the cooperation of technique and formula, though quality is improved, but still is unable to reach standard, and formula becomes
This raising is more, and the another quality of production is the most unstable.

The beneficial effects of the utility model are: optimize inner flow passage structure, make runner more smooth and easy;Mould bases strengthens, material
Inside the holdup time lengthens and adds the compression ratio of mould, makes back pressure strengthen, thus improves the plasticizing capacity of mould, product
More preferably, better quality, production capacity can significantly be promoted quality also will not be impacted in compacting;Mould lengthens, and extends material and exists
Fusion time in mould, increases die pressure, makes plasticizing more preferable, and material base compacting is more preferably;Employing sphere adjustment form, thus more
Convenient, more directly;Change mould to regulate the speed soon, and because of the increasing of mould bases, production capacity also has lifting further, and production capacity now can reach
180-250kg/h, thus reduce production cost.
